Flipkart becomes first e-commerce marketplace in India to reach 100,000,000 registered users.

This may not come as a surprise – the big daddy of Indian e-commerce, 10-year-old Flipkart, has become the first online marketplace to cross 100 million registered users. The feat, however, is impressive since its arch rival Amazon India has been catching up fast in market share. In fact, Flipkart claims to be the first company to reach this milestone in a single country outside the US and China.

In a statement, India’s most valuable startup has said that their registered customer base now stands at around 63 percent of the broadband connections in India. [The figures released by TRAI in September 2016 put the number of broadband connections in the country at under 160 million.]

Binny Bansal, Co-founder and CEO, said,

“We would like to thank our entire family of 100 million customers who have been a part of this wonderful journey. This is a small step in our efforts to build a platform that provides quality products accessible and affordable to millions of Indians shopping online. Since the time we sold the first book to our first customer in 2007 till today, our journey has always been about providing a superior shopping experience to our customers while continuously raising the quality of service and selection. This milestone has further energised us to ramp-up our efforts and build a world-class shopping destination.”
